3 Ways B2B Content Marketing Elevates Lasting Customer Loyalty

If you’re reading this blog I’m probably telling you something you already know, but: everyone in B2B marketing is using content marketing. Well, specifically, 91% of all B2B marketers are . Then there are the other staggering statistics: Marketers spend over 25% of their budgets on content marketing 80% of marketers believe custom content should be central to marketing work 78% of CMOs see custom content as “the future of marketing” So, what’s the deal with content?

Google Search to become more “visual, snackable, personal, and human”

Google I/O is this Wednesday, and while I/O often does not have much core search news, this year, we expect that to change with Google demonstrating and hopefully launching new AI-powered features within Google Search. “Google plans to make its search engine more “visual, snackable, personal, and human,” with a focus on serving young people globally, according to the documents,” reported the Wall Street Journal.
